Program areas at Kapaa Business Association
Obtained grant to create online shopping venue for small, local vendors. As an incentive to join the shop each vendor was provided with a new ipad for use in creating his/her shop and monitoring the activities. Approximately 60 vendors signed up.
Represent community on various boards and commissions related to local crime, local traffic, and other issues affecting the community businesses and personal well being.the coconut coast region. Due to covid lockdown, there was very little community participation in 2020.
Organize and present monthly celebration of the local arts with the "old Kapaa town first saturday" event. Event occurs the first saturday evening of every month and presents local artists of all types. Due to covid lockdown, there were only three events in 2020.
